703 /*
704  * Read 16 bits at address 'addr' from the Microwire EEPROM.
705  * DON'T PLAY WITH THIS CODE UNLESS YOU KNOW *EXACTLY* WHAT YOU'RE DOING!
706  */
707 uint16_t
708 ipw_read_prom_word(struct ipw_softc *sc, uint8_t addr)
709 {
710 	uint32_t tmp;
711 	uint16_t val;
712 	int n;
713 
714 	/* clock C once before the first command */
715 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, 0);
716 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S);
717 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S | IPW_EEPROM_C);
718 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S);
719 
720 	/* write start bit (1) */
721 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S | IPW_EEPROM_D);
722 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S | IPW_EEPROM_D | IPW_EEPROM_C);
723 
724 	/* write READ opcode (10) */
725 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S | IPW_EEPROM_D);
726 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S | IPW_EEPROM_D | IPW_EEPROM_C);
727 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S);
728 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S | IPW_EEPROM_C);
729 
730 	/* write address A7-A0 */
731 	for (n = 7; n >= 0; n--) {
732 		I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S |
733 		    (((addr >> n) & 1) << IPW_EEPROM_SHIFT_D));
734 		I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S |
735 		    (((addr >> n) & 1) << IPW_EEPROM_SHIFT_D) | IPW_EEPROM_C);
736 	}
737 
738 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S);
739 
740 	/* read data Q15-Q0 */
741 	val = 0;
742 	for (n = 15; n >= 0; n--) {
743 		I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S | IPW_EEPROM_C);
744 		I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S);
745 		tmp = MEM_READ_4(sc, IPW_MEM_EEPROM_CTL);
746 		val |= ((tmp & IPW_EEPROM_Q) >> IPW_EEPROM_SHIFT_Q) << n;
747 	}
748 
749 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, 0);
750 
751 	/* clear Chip Select and clock C */
752 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_S);
753 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, 0);
754 	IPW_EEPROM_CTL(sc, IPW_EEPROM_C);
755 
756 	return val;
757 }

818 void
819 ipw_data_intr(struct ipw_softc *sc, struct ipw_status *status,
820     struct ipw_soft_bd *sbd, struct ipw_soft_buf *sbuf, struct mbuf_list *ml)
821 {
822 	struct ieee80211com *ic = &sc->sc_ic;
823 	struct ifnet *ifp = &ic->ic_if;
824 	struct mbuf *mnew, *m;
825 	struct ieee80211_frame *wh;
826 	struct ieee80211_rxinfo rxi;
827 	struct ieee80211_node *ni;
828 	int error;
829 
830 	DPRINTFN(5, ("received data frame len=%u,rssi=%u\n",
831 	    letoh32(status->len), status->rssi));
832 
833 	/*
834 	 * Try to allocate a new mbuf for this ring element and load it before
835 	 * processing the current mbuf.  If the ring element cannot be loaded,
836 	 * drop the received packet and reuse the old mbuf.  In the unlikely
837 	 * case that the old mbuf can't be reloaded either, explicitly panic.
838 	 */
839 	MGETHDR(mnew, M_DONTWAIT, MT_DATA);
840 	if (mnew == NULL) {
841 		ifp->if_ierrors++;
842 		return;
843 	}
844 	MCLGET(mnew, M_DONTWAIT);
845 	if (!(mnew->m_flags & M_EXT)) {
846 		m_freem(mnew);
847 		ifp->if_ierrors++;
848 		return;
849 	}
850 
851 	bus_dmamap_sync(sc->sc_dmat, sbuf->map, 0, letoh32(status->len),
852 	    BUS_DMASYNC_POSTREAD);
853 	bus_dmamap_unload(sc->sc_dmat, sbuf->map);
854 
855 	error = bus_dmamap_load(sc->sc_dmat, sbuf->map, mtod(mnew, void *),
856 	    MCLBYTES, NULL, BUS_DMA_NOWAIT);
857 	if (error != 0) {
858 		m_freem(mnew);
859 
860 		/* try to reload the old mbuf */
861 		error = bus_dmamap_load(sc->sc_dmat, sbuf->map,
862 		    mtod(sbuf->m, void *), MCLBYTES, NULL, BUS_DMA_NOWAIT);
863 		if (error != 0) {
864 			/* very unlikely that it will fail... */
865 			panic("%s: could not load old rx mbuf",
866 			    sc->sc_dev.dv_xname);
867 		}
868 		sbd->bd->physaddr = htole32(sbuf->map->dm_segs[0].ds_addr);
869 		ifp->if_ierrors++;
870 		return;
871 	}
872 
873 	m = sbuf->m;
874 	sbuf->m = mnew;
875 	sbd->bd->physaddr = htole32(sbuf->map->dm_segs[0].ds_addr);
876 
877 	/* finalize mbuf */
878 	m->m_pkthdr.len = m->m_len = letoh32(status->len);
879 
880 #if NBPFILTER > 0
881 	if (sc->sc_drvbpf != NULL) {
882 		struct ipw_rx_radiotap_header *tap = &sc->sc_rxtap;
883 
884 		tap->wr_flags = 0;
885 		tap->wr_antsignal = status->rssi;
886 		tap->wr_chan_freq = htole16(ic->ic_ibss_chan->ic_freq);
887 		tap->wr_chan_flags = htole16(ic->ic_ibss_chan->ic_flags);
888 
889 		bpf_mtap_hdr(sc->sc_drvbpf, tap, sc->sc_rxtap_len,
890 		    m, BPF_DIRECTION_IN);
891 	}
892 #endif
893 
894 	wh = mtod(m, struct ieee80211_frame *);
895 	ni = ieee80211_find_rxnode(ic, wh);
896 
897 	/* send the frame to the upper layer */
898 	rxi.rxi_flags = 0;
899 	rxi.rxi_rssi = status->rssi;
900 	rxi.rxi_tstamp = 0;	/* unused */
901 	ieee80211_inputm(ifp, m, ni, &rxi, ml);
902 
903 	ieee80211_release_node(ic, ni);
904 }

1631 void
1632 ipw_scan(void *arg1)
1633 {
1634 	struct ipw_softc *sc = arg1;
1635 	struct ifnet *ifp = &sc->sc_ic.ic_if;
1636 	struct ipw_scan_options scan;
1637 	uint8_t ssid[IEEE80211_NWID_LEN];
1638 	int error;
1639 
1640 	/*
1641 	 * Firmware has a bug and does not honour the ``do not associate
1642 	 * after scan'' bit in the scan command.  To prevent the firmware
1643 	 * from associating after the scan, we set the ESSID to something
1644 	 * unlikely to be used by a real AP.
1645 	 * XXX would setting the desired BSSID to a multicast address work?
1646 	 */
1647 	memset(ssid, '\r', sizeof ssid);
1648 	error = ipw_cmd(sc, IPW_CMD_SET_ESSID, ssid, sizeof ssid);
1649 	if (error != 0)
1650 		goto fail;
1651 
1652 	/* no mandatory BSSID */
1653 	DPRINTF(("Setting mandatory BSSID to null\n"));
1654 	error = ipw_cmd(sc, IPW_CMD_SET_MANDATORY_BSSID, NULL, 0);
1655 	if (error != 0)
1656 		goto fail;
1657 
1658 	scan.flags = htole32(IPW_SCAN_DO_NOT_ASSOCIATE | IPW_SCAN_MIXED_CELL);
1659 	scan.channels = htole32(0x3fff);	/* scan channels 1-14 */
1660 	DPRINTF(("Setting scan options to 0x%x\n", letoh32(scan.flags)));
1661 	error = ipw_cmd(sc, IPW_CMD_SET_SCAN_OPTIONS, &scan, sizeof scan);
1662 	if (error != 0)
1663 		goto fail;
1664 
1665 	/* start scanning */
1666 	DPRINTF(("Enabling adapter\n"));
1667 	error = ipw_cmd(sc, IPW_CMD_ENABLE, NULL, 0);
1668 	if (error != 0)
1669 		goto fail;
1670 
1671 	return;
1672 fail:
1673 	printf("%s: scan request failed (error=%d)\n", sc->sc_dev.dv_xname,
1674 	    error);
1675 	ieee80211_end_scan(ifp);
1676 }

1916 int
1917 ipw_init(struct ifnet *ifp)
1918 {
1919 	struct ipw_softc *sc = ifp->if_softc;
1920 	struct ieee80211com *ic = &sc->sc_ic;
1921 	struct ipw_firmware fw;
1922 	int error;
1923 
1924 	ipw_stop(ifp, 0);
1925 
1926 	if ((error = ipw_reset(sc)) != 0) {
1927 		printf("%s: could not reset adapter\n", sc->sc_dev.dv_xname);
1928 		goto fail1;
1929 	}
1930 
1931 	if ((error = ipw_read_firmware(sc, &fw)) != 0) {
1932 		printf("%s: error %d, could not read firmware\n",
1933 		    sc->sc_dev.dv_xname, error);
1934 		goto fail1;
1935 	}
1936 	if ((error = ipw_load_ucode(sc, fw.ucode, fw.ucode_size)) != 0) {
1937 		printf("%s: could not load microcode\n", sc->sc_dev.dv_xname);
1938 		goto fail2;
1939 	}
1940 
1941 	ipw_stop_master(sc);
1942 
1943 	/*
1944 	 * Setup tx, rx and status rings.
1945 	 */
1946 	CSR_WRITE_4(sc, IPW_CSR_TX_BD_BASE, sc->tbd_map->dm_segs[0].ds_addr);
1947 	CSR_WRITE_4(sc, IPW_CSR_TX_BD_SIZE, IPW_NTBD);
1948 	CSR_WRITE_4(sc, IPW_CSR_TX_READ_INDEX, 0);
1949 	CSR_WRITE_4(sc, IPW_CSR_TX_WRITE_INDEX, 0);
1950 	sc->txold = IPW_NTBD - 1;	/* latest bd index ack by firmware */
1951 	sc->txcur = 0; /* bd index to write to */
1952 	sc->txfree = IPW_NTBD - 2;
1953 
1954 	CSR_WRITE_4(sc, IPW_CSR_RX_BD_BASE, sc->rbd_map->dm_segs[0].ds_addr);
1955 	CSR_WRITE_4(sc, IPW_CSR_RX_BD_SIZE, IPW_NRBD);
1956 	CSR_WRITE_4(sc, IPW_CSR_RX_READ_INDEX, 0);
1957 	CSR_WRITE_4(sc, IPW_CSR_RX_WRITE_INDEX, IPW_NRBD - 1);
1958 	sc->rxcur = IPW_NRBD - 1;	/* latest bd index I've read */
1959 
1960 	CSR_WRITE_4(sc, IPW_CSR_RX_STATUS_BASE,
1961 	    sc->status_map->dm_segs[0].ds_addr);
1962 
1963 	if ((error = ipw_load_firmware(sc, fw.main, fw.main_size)) != 0) {
1964 		printf("%s: could not load firmware\n", sc->sc_dev.dv_xname);
1965 		goto fail2;
1966 	}
1967 	free(fw.data, M_DEVBUF, fw.size);
1968 	fw.data = NULL;
1969 
1970 	/* retrieve information tables base addresses */
1971 	sc->table1_base = CSR_READ_4(sc, IPW_CSR_TABLE1_BASE);
1972 	sc->table2_base = CSR_READ_4(sc, IPW_CSR_TABLE2_BASE);
1973 
1974 	ipw_write_table1(sc, IPW_INFO_LOCK, 0);
1975 
1976 	if ((error = ipw_config(sc)) != 0) {
1977 		printf("%s: device configuration failed\n",
1978 		    sc->sc_dev.dv_xname);
1979 		goto fail1;
1980 	}
1981 
1982 	ifq_clr_oactive(&ifp->if_snd);
1983 	ifp->if_flags |= IFF_RUNNING;
1984 
1985 	if (ic->ic_opmode != IEEE80211_M_MONITOR)
1986 		ieee80211_begin_scan(ifp);
1987 	else
1988 		ieee80211_new_state(ic, IEEE80211_S_RUN, -1);
1989 
1990 	return 0;
1991 
1992 fail2:	free(fw.data, M_DEVBUF, fw.size);
1993 	fw.data = NULL;
1994 fail1:	ipw_stop(ifp, 0);
1995 	return error;
1996 }
